What is this place?

Rural Settlement – Jothar is a rural area located in the Indian state of West Bengal. It is primarily an agricultural region, characterized by its natural landscape and local community life.

Why people come here

Local Life & Nature – People typically visit Jothar to experience the serene rural life, observe agricultural practices, and enjoy the natural environment away from urban bustle. It offers a glimpse into traditional Bengali village culture.

What to expect

Quiet & Authentic – I find Jothar to be a relatively quiet and authentic rural setting. You can expect to see paddy fields, local homes, and community interactions. The atmosphere is generally calm, suitable for those looking for a peaceful retreat or an insight into local village life.

Best time to go

Post-Monsoon to Winter – The best time to visit Jothar is generally from October to March. During these months, the weather is cooler and more pleasant, making it ideal for exploring the outdoors. The landscape is also vibrant after the monsoon season.

Practical info

Local Transport – Accessibility to Jothar typically involves local transport from nearby towns or cities. It's advisable to carry essentials, as facilities might be limited compared to urban areas. Respect for local customs and traditions is always appreciated.

Good to know

Agricultural Rhythm – The rhythm of life in Jothar is largely dictated by agricultural cycles. You might see various farming activities depending on the season, which provides a unique cultural experience.
